On average Waltham Abbey North has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 77 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 26.1%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income of residents in Waltham Abbey North is £45,600 per year. There are 2 schools in Waltham Abbey North: 2 primary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good).
Based on 60 recent sales, the median property price is £392,500 in Waltham Abbey North area, with individual transactions ranging from £120,000 up to £710,000.
